Output 51cdb01397d033eb7ad88ffa99b8dcf69bb854497f0b21ca3040a76a8698d250:0

value
1375092
script pubkey
OP_0 OP_PUSHBYTES_20 b8ec1c53fba1f99727ebd14e488b845061ef3fbe
address
bc1qhrkpc5lm58uewflt698y3zuy2ps770a783e6jp
transaction
51cdb01397d033eb7ad88ffa99b8dcf69bb854497f0b21ca3040a76a8698d250
confirmations
84362
spent
true